Added on August 27, 2008, 10:07 pmJust buy a Viewty yesterday, so this is my experience... 1.Auto-restart problem It's true for some batch of Viewty due to PCB board defects, but you can exchange to a new LG SECRET FOC by taking them to LG Service centre. But this didn't occur to my viewty. 2.Msg tone too short Actually i like this feature. Who needs a long sms tone? 5 secs is more than enough to be heard because now am using a mp3 ringtone, some more the max vol of viewty is v.v.very loud. 3.The screen respond is not good as Prada(the reaction) I don't know about Prada since not using it before. But this is what i got when compared to Apple iphone What i can say is totally different system than Apple iPhone. iPhone is using the newest heat technology (you can operate it with you nail or stylus, only you hand will works) but viewty is using the older touchscreen technology. But probably the best older gen touchscreen we got. 4.Lagging when da memory filled up.. This is LG, their operating system is slower compared to Nokia, SE etc. 5.Viewing da photo album take a long time.. Don't view the picture in the 'play' mode when capturing the picture. Use my stuff, my pictures instead. The 'play' mode really take lots of time to load. 6.Picture is not so good. For me, no complain for a hp. 7.No camera protector.. you won't scratch the lens due to their design, like a stand at the back of the phone...
